php和sql用什么软件连接数据库连接
-
PHP和SQL可以使用各种软件来连接数据库。以下是几个常用的软件:
-
PHP中使用MySQLi扩展:MySQLi是PHP中用于与MySQL数据库进行交互的扩展。它提供了一组函数和方法,用于连接到数据库服务器、执行SQL查询和获取结果等操作。使用MySQLi扩展,你可以轻松地在PHP中连接和操作MySQL数据库。
-
PHP中使用PDO扩展:PDO(PHP Data Objects)是PHP中的一个数据库抽象层,它提供了一种统一的接口来连接和操作各种数据库,包括MySQL、SQLite、Oracle等。使用PDO,你可以使用统一的语法来执行SQL查询,并且可以轻松地切换和管理不同的数据库。
-
SQL Server Management Studio(SSMS):如果你使用的是Microsoft SQL Server数据库,可以使用SQL Server Management Studio(SSMS)来连接和管理数据库。SSMS是一个图形化的工具,提供了丰富的功能,包括连接到数据库服务器、执行SQL查询、管理数据库对象等。
-
MySQL Workbench:MySQL Workbench是一个由MySQL官方提供的图形化工具,用于连接和管理MySQL数据库。它提供了一个直观的界面,可以轻松地执行SQL查询、创建和修改数据库对象、导入和导出数据等操作。
-
phpMyAdmin:phpMyAdmin是一个基于Web的数据库管理工具,用于连接和管理MySQL数据库。它提供了一个用户友好的界面,可以通过浏览器访问,执行SQL查询、管理数据库对象、导入和导出数据等。
总之,PHP和SQL可以使用多种软件来连接数据库,你可以根据具体需求和个人喜好选择适合自己的工具。
4个月前 -
-
要连接数据库,可以使用PHP和SQL的组合来实现。具体来说,可以使用以下软件和工具来连接数据库。
-
PHP:PHP是一种脚本语言,用于开发动态网站和应用程序。PHP提供了一些内置函数和扩展,用于连接和操作数据库。在PHP中,可以使用以下扩展来连接数据库:
- MySQLi扩展:MySQLi扩展是PHP的MySQL数据库连接和操作扩展。它提供了面向对象和面向过程的两种连接方式,并支持MySQL数据库的各种操作。可以使用MySQLi扩展来连接MySQL数据库。
- PDO扩展:PDO(PHP 数据对象)是PHP的数据库抽象层扩展。它提供了统一的API来连接和操作不同类型的数据库,如MySQL、SQLite、Oracle等。可以使用PDO扩展来连接各种类型的数据库。
-
SQL:SQL(Structured Query Language)是一种用于管理和操作关系型数据库的标准化语言。通过SQL语句,可以对数据库进行查询、插入、更新和删除等操作。常用的SQL数据库包括MySQL、Oracle、SQL Server等。
连接PHP和SQL数据库的具体步骤如下:
-
安装和配置PHP:首先,需要安装PHP,并配置好PHP的环境变量。可以从PHP官方网站下载最新的PHP版本,并按照说明进行安装和配置。
-
安装和配置数据库:其次,需要安装并配置数据库。根据需要选择合适的数据库软件,如MySQL、SQLite、Oracle等,并按照相应的说明进行安装和配置。
-
连接数据库:在PHP中,可以使用MySQLi扩展或PDO扩展来连接数据库。下面分别介绍两种方式的连接方法。
- 使用MySQLi扩展连接MySQL数据库:
$servername = "localhost"; // 数据库服务器地址 $username = "root"; // 数据库用户名 $password = "password"; // 数据库密码 $dbname = "database"; // 数据库名称 // 创建连接 $conn = new mysqli($servername, $username, $password, $dbname); // 检查连接是否成功 if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); } // 连接成功,可以进行数据库操作 // 关闭连接 $conn->close();
- 使用PDO扩展连接MySQL数据库:
$servername = "localhost"; // 数据库服务器地址 $username = "root"; // 数据库用户名 $password = "password"; // 数据库密码 $dbname = "database"; // 数据库名称 try { $conn = new PDO("mysql:host=$servername;dbname=$dbname", $username, $password); // 设置PDO错误模式为异常 $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ION); echo "连接成功"; } catch(PDOException $e) { echo "连接失败: " . $e->getMessage(); } // 连接成功,可以进行数据库操作 // 关闭连接 $conn = null;
- 使用MySQLi扩展连接MySQL数据库:
以上是连接PHP和SQL数据库的基本步骤和示例代码。根据具体情况,可以根据需要选择合适的数据库软件和相应的扩展来连接和操作数据库。
4个月前 -
-
PHP和SQL可以使用不同的软件来连接数据库。下面将介绍几种常用的连接数据库的软件。
-
MySQLi扩展:MySQLi是PHP提供的一个扩展,用于连接MySQL数据库。使用MySQLi扩展连接数据库可以实现高性能和安全的数据库操作。连接MySQL数据库的步骤如下:
a. 安装MySQLi扩展:在PHP配置文件中启用MySQLi扩展,或者在服务器上安装MySQLi扩展。
b. 创建连接:使用mysqli_connect()
函数创建与MySQL数据库的连接,需要提供数据库的主机名、用户名、密码和数据库名称。
c. 执行SQL语句:使用mysqli_query()
函数执行SQL语句,可以执行查询、插入、更新和删除等操作。
d. 关闭连接:使用mysqli_close()
函数关闭与数据库的连接。 -
PDO扩展:PDO是PHP提供的一个通用的数据库访问抽象层,可以连接多种类型的数据库,包括MySQL、SQLite、Oracle等。连接数据库的步骤如下:
a. 安装PDO扩展:在PHP配置文件中启用PDO扩展,或者在服务器上安装PDO扩展。
b. 创建连接:使用new PDO()
函数创建与数据库的连接,需要提供数据库的类型、主机名、用户名、密码和数据库名称。
c. 执行SQL语句:使用exec()
函数执行SQL语句,可以执行查询、插入、更新和删除等操作。
d. 关闭连接:使用null
值来关闭与数据库的连接。 -
phpMyAdmin:phpMyAdmin是一个基于Web的数据库管理工具,可以通过浏览器连接和管理MySQL数据库。连接数据库的步骤如下:
a. 安装phpMyAdmin:将phpMyAdmin文件夹复制到Web服务器的根目录,并进行配置。
b. 打开phpMyAdmin:在浏览器中输入phpMyAdmin的URL地址,然后登录数据库。
c. 执行SQL语句:在phpMyAdmin的界面上可以执行SQL语句,包括查询、插入、更新和删除等操作。
d. 关闭连接:在浏览器中关闭phpMyAdmin页面即可。
无论使用哪种连接数据库的软件,都需要提供正确的数据库信息(主机名、用户名、密码和数据库名称),并采取适当的安全措施来保护数据库的访问。
4个月前 -